Hideki Yamane
henri****@debia*****
2008年 4月 5日 (土) 12:27:40 JST
On Tue, 1 Apr 2008 21:21:28 +0900 Tetsuo Handa <from-****@I-lov*****> wrote: > Wiki のコンパイル手順を更新したので > 1.6.0 のコンパイルを始めたいと思います。 > よろしくお願いします。 ccstools ですが、README.ccs COPYING.ccs を /usr/lib/ccs にコピー しているのはなぜでしょう?ドキュメント系ファイルなら /usr/share/doc/ じゃないですか? 配布時に同梱がしてある必要はあると思いますが、インストールされる 必要はないのではないかと>COPYING.ccs > Debian Etch 以外はコピー&ペーストで作成可能なシェルスクリプトにできましたが、 > Etch は Sarge と同じ手順ではうまくいきませんでした。 > Lenny ではどういう手順でコンパイルしているのでしょうか?>やまねさん すいません、ここしばらくはOSCやら仕事やら他の作業やら旅行やらで kernel compile してません。 Lenny は使ってないのですが (sid が常用環境なので)、やり方的には $ sudo aptitude install linux-source-2.6.24 linux-patch-tomoyo $ tar xjf /usr/src/linux-source-2.6.24.tar.bz2 $ cd linux-source-2.6.24/ $ fakeroot make-kpkg --added_patches tomoyo --initrd --revision 1.6.0.ccs --append_to_version ccs kernel_image こんな感じで build できます(オプションは適当)。 必要なのは --added_patches tomoyo の指定と最後に作るターゲット kernel_image ですね。 ただ、tomoyo 回りの config の確認をされますね。デフォルト値をそのまま 使ってくれないかな?